WebMar 1, 2024 · Snoring loudly is often caused by factors such as your weight, anatomy of your mouth, allergies, a cold, or anything that causes your airways to narrow. When you sleep, the muscles in your throat, tongue, and roof of your mouth relax, blocking your airway and causing air to flow through more forcefully. Web7 y Simple. WebJun 3, 2024 · If your noisy roommates are hampering your sleep, consider investing in a pair of foam earbuds. They are a cheap and easy way to cancel out the noise and sleep better if you have loud roommates. If the roommate noise is beyond the powers of earbuds, you could use noise-canceling headphones instead. WebMar 2, 2024 · Consider whether your roommate snores because of a medical issue.
